Pflegefachfrau/mann HF DN1 is a central pillar in professional healthcare. With sound training and many years of experience, you will take on a key role in the care of patients. Our nursing recruitment agency in Stans places specialists for open nursing positions in Stans, whether in hospitals, long-term care, or Spitex. Your tasks: • Care and support of patients with various clinical pictures • Planning and implementation of medical measures such as infusion therapy, wound care, medication administration, and mobilization • Supporting patients in maintaining and restoring their independence • Advising and training relatives on nursing measures and prevention • Interdisciplinary cooperation with doctors, therapists, and nursing staff • Documentation of nursing progress for quality assurance and continuous process optimization Your profile: • Completed training as Dipl. Pflegefachfrau/mann HF DN1 • Experience in acute care, long-term care, or Spitex is an advantage • Independent way of working with high social competence and ability to work in a team • Resilience and sense of responsibility in demanding care situations • Very good German language skills, both written and spoken Our offer: • Attractive open nursing positions in Stans 80-100% with long-term development opportunities • Flexible temporary positions for nursing in Stans, if you prefer an individual work arrangement • Individual career counseling through our nursing recruitment agency in Stans to find the optimal position for you • Further training opportunities for professional development and specialization in areas such as emergency care, intensive care, or palliative care • Fair compensation, modern infrastructure, and an appreciative working environment Vacant jobs for nursing in Stans – Apply now!
